
London City Airport EGLC / LCY
Only minutes from Canary Wharf and the City; the Jet Centre offers a private terminal with direct ramp access. Aircraft must be steep-approach certified and crews trained; Saturday-afternoon closure and coordinated slots limit flexibility. Ideal for short-haul European hops when time matters most.

Which jets can use this runway?
Based on published takeoff distances at maximum weight versus a 4,948 ft runway. Hot days, high elevation and wet runways reduce the margin.
✓ Comfortably
- Dassault Aviation Falcon 2000LXS 4,675 ft
- Dassault Aviation Falcon 2000S 4,325 ft
- Embraer Executive Jets Legacy 500 4,084 ft
- Embraer Executive Jets Praetor 500 4,222 ft
- Embraer Executive Jets Legacy 450 3,907 ft
- Textron Aviation Citation Latitude 3,580 ft
✕ Marginal or no
- Embraer Executive Jets Praetor 600 needs 4,717 ft
- Gulfstream Aerospace G280 needs 4,750 ft
- Bombardier Challenger 300 needs 4,810 ft
